When three fair coins are tossed simultaneously, the probability that at least one head appears is

A) 3/8

B) 1/2

C) 5/8

D) 7/8

Correct option is: D)\(\frac{7}{8}\)

When three coins are tossed, then possible outcomes are

{HHH, HHT, HTH, THH, HTT, THT, TTH, TTT}

\(\therefore\) Total possible outcomes = n(s) = 8

Outcomes which favours the event that at least are head appears are 

{TTH, THT, TTH, THH, HTH, HHT, HHH}

\(\therefore\) Total fabourable outcomes = n (E) = 7

\(\therefore\) Probability that at least one head appears is

P = \(\frac {Total \, favourable \, outcome}{Total\, possible \, outcomes}\) = \(\frac 78\)
